MarsSeed commented on 2023-08-09 00:54 (UTC)

It seems this relatively recent, still open PR#306 fixes a bug relating to SDL_Surface * reference ownership, preventing a use-after-free crash manifesting as the reported test failure in t/core_video.t.

mawe commented on 2023-02-23 21:58 (UTC) (edited on 2023-02-23 22:23 (UTC) by mawe)

It freezes here:

is( SDL::Video::display_YUV_overlay( $overlay, $display_at_rect ),
    0, '[display_YUV_overlay] returns 0 on success'
);

I created a minimal C example with the same function calls, that worked.

The equivalent minimal Perl examples both inside of the test suite and outside using the installed sdl-perl leads to the freeze.

Riedler commented on 2022-10-15 18:13 (UTC)

test case t/core_video.t seems to freeze. Not sure if this is wayland-related, I've tried the SDL x11 and dummy backends, and while the latter at least gets to subtest 58, the former doesn't go further than wayland (stuck at 1).

skipping the test (deleting the contents of the file) seems to work, but I don't think that's an option for this package. Unfortunately, I have zero experience with perl or SDL, so 🤷‍♂️
